    The Xeon 5140 is manufactured by Intel. It was released in Junho 2006 (19 years ago). It is based on the Woodcrest (2006) architecture. It features 2 cores and 2 threads. Base frequency is 2.33 GHz, with boost up to 2.33 GHz. L3 cache: 0 kB. L2 cache: 4 MB. Built on 65 nm process technology. Socket: LGA771. Thermal design power (TDP): 65 Watt. Memory support: DDR2. Passmark benchmark score: 1,235 points. Launch price was $15.

    Processing Power

    Both the Pentium G645T and Xeon 5140 share an identical 2-core/2-thread configuration. Boost clocks reach 2.5 GHz on the Pentium G645T versus 2.33 GHz on the Xeon 5140 — a 7% clock advantage for the Pentium G645T (base: 2.5 GHz vs 2.33 GHz). The Pentium G645T uses the Sandy Bridge (2011−2013) architecture (32 nm), while the Xeon 5140 uses Woodcrest (2006) (65 nm). In PassMark, the Pentium G645T scores 1,238 against the Xeon 5140's 1,235 — a 0.2% lead for the Pentium G645T. L3 cache: 3 MB (total) on the Pentium G645T vs 0 kB on the Xeon 5140.

    Memory & Platform

    The Pentium G645T uses the LGA1155 socket (PCIe 2.0), while the Xeon 5140 uses LGA771 (PCIe 2.0) — making them incompatible on the same motherboard.
